Aster Guard MCP
A lightweight MCP security guard for Claude Code users and indie AI builders.
Claude Codeユーザーのための、接続前MCPセキュリティ診断ツール。
Aster Guard answers one practical question before you connect an MCP server to your AI coding environment:
"Is this MCP server or
.mcp.jsonconfiguration safe enough to connect?"
npx @asterworks/aster-guard scanWhat it does
Discovers and scans
.mcp.json,~/.claude.json,.claude/settings(.local).json,.env*, plus Cursor / VS Code / Windsurf / Cline / Gemini CLI MCP configsDetects 11 classes of risk (rules
AG-001…AG-011):hidden agent instructions in tool descriptions (Tool Poisoning / prompt injection)
references to sensitive files (
~/.ssh, AWS credentials,.env, …)shell execution (
bash -c …), dangerous installs (curl | bash)hardcoded secrets (always redacted in output)
overbroad filesystem access, unknown remote servers, tool-name shadowing
obfuscated code (
eval,base64 -d,node -e), destructive commands (rm -rf,sudo), credential exfiltration endpoints
Produces a risk score (0–100), a grade (A–F), and terminal / JSON / Markdown reports
Explains every finding in plain Japanese and English
Runs as a local MCP server so Claude Code can call it as a tool

What it does NOT do
It does not execute or start any MCP server it scans — static analysis only
It does not fetch remote code or call any external API (v0.1 is fully offline)
It does not send telemetry — nothing leaves your machine
It does not modify files unless you explicitly pass
--write(and then it backs up first)It is not an antivirus, SIEM, or Snyk replacement — it is a focused pre-connection check
Installation
# one-off
npx @asterworks/aster-guard scan
# or install globally
npm install -g @asterworks/aster-guard
aster-guard scanRequires Node.js 20+.
Quick start
# Scan the current project + your Claude Code config
aster-guard scan
# Scan one file
aster-guard scan .mcp.json
# Machine-readable output / Markdown report
aster-guard scan --json
aster-guard scan --report aster-guard-report.md
aster-guard scan --sarif results.sarif
# Skip files in your home directory
aster-guard scan --no-home
# Understand a rule
aster-guard explain AG-003
# Preview safer configuration (read-only)
aster-guard harden
# Apply safe fixes — creates a timestamped backup of every modified file
aster-guard harden --write
# Check an install command BEFORE running it (static, no network)
aster-guard check-install "curl -fsSL https://example.dev/install.sh | bash"
# Rug-pull detection: snapshot approved servers, then detect later changes
aster-guard baseline create
aster-guard scan --compare-baselineExit code is 1 when high or critical findings exist (CI-friendly), 0 otherwise.
The terminal report is shown in Japanese when your locale starts with ja, English otherwise.
Claude Code MCP setup
Add Aster Guard to your project's .mcp.json:
{
"mcpServers": {
"aster-guard": {
"command": "npx",
"args": ["-y", "@asterworks/aster-guard", "mcp"]
}
}
}Claude Code can then use these read-only tools:
Tool | Purpose |
| Scan the workspace for MCP security issues |
| Scan one config file, returns a JSON report |
| Explain a rule in Japanese or English |
| Suggest safer config (preview only in v0.1) |
| Statically analyze an install command before running it |
| Render the last scan as Markdown or JSON |
Example prompt: 「このプロジェクトのMCP設定をAster Guardでスキャンして」

...Security design principles
Aster Guard itself must be safer than the things it scans:
Local-first — everything runs on your machine
Read-only by default —
--writeis the only way it modifies anything, with a timestamped backup firstNo telemetry, no external API calls in v0.1
Never executes scanned commands and never starts third-party MCP servers
Secrets are always redacted — full values never appear in any output (terminal, JSON, Markdown, or MCP)
